Honda Japan has debuted the facelifted HR-V or "Vezel" in JDM and other markets. With veriaty of styling package, the new HR-V is kinda cool.

Honda has done some minor changes for the faclifted HR-V, mainly the lighting units, powertrains, and some interior styling.


For the exterior, the new HR-V received two unique theme body styling, namely:
HuNT package
PLaY package
As for the interior, the design and layout remain unchanged, but the center storage compartment has been enlarged. Furthermore, customers will have the option to add a panoramic sunroof.

The main upgrade for the new HR-V must be the Honda SENSING ADAS system. Three new functions have been added: a steep accelerator suppression function (to prevent missed-press throttle), Traffic Jam Assist, and Adaptive Driving Beam.

Lastly, the e:HEV powertrain has also been tweaked for better performance, enhancing overall NVH control to provide a more serene driving experience.
